I spilled some water on my Macbook, it shut down by itself. After several days I tried to turn it on with battery in and ac adapter plugged into the wall, but it won't work.
Now if I put in a battery I borrowed from a friend it works perfectly. The light on the adapter is green when connect it to the computer, but it won't charge the batteries. I assume the adapter is fine, but I am not sure. So will replacing the Magsafe DC-In board fix the problem? Or is there anything else I need to check? Or is it fixable at all?
